Weather in April

April in Federal Heights signals the dawn of spring with warmer temperatures ranging from 35.6°F (2°C) to 59.7°F (15.4°C). A notable feature of this month is the considerable increase in rainfall, reaching its first peak in the year at 1.26" (32mm). Snow starts dwindling with only 5.55" (141mm) throughout the month, balancing out the weather. The UV index shows an increment, as one would expect in the longer, sunnier days of Spring. The balmy weather observations are attributed to a drop in atmospheric pressure to 29.91in.

Temperature

April in Federal Heights witnesses a subtle temperature ascent, adjusting from a fresh 53.2°F (11.8°C) in March to a moderate 59.7°F (15.4°C). Federal Heights logs a substantial downturn to an icy 35.6°F (2°C) during April nights, a considerable shift from daytime highs.

Humidity

In April, the average relative humidity is 50%.

Rainfall

In Federal Heights, in April, it is raining for 11.6 days, with typically 1.26" (32mm) of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, in Federal Heights, there are 101.9 rainfall days, and 10.91" (277m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through May, October through December. The month with the most snowfall in Federal Heights is April, when snow falls for 4.3 days and typically aggregates up to 5.55" (141m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in April is 13h and 17min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:42 am and sunset at 7:24 pm. On the last day of April, in Federal Heights, sunrise is at 6:00 am and sunset at 7:53 pm MDT.

Sunshine

In Federal Heights, the average sunshine in April is 10.8h.

UV index

In April, the average daily maximum UV index in Federal Heights, Colorado, is 3. A UV Index estimate of 3 to 5 represents a moderate thre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: The maximum daily UV index of 3 in April interprets into the following recommendations:
Undertake precautions - Guarding against sun damage is counselled. The best time to avoid the Sun's harmful UV radiation is during midday when it's most potent. Loose clothes with a tight weave are optimal for safeguarding yourself against the Sun's rays. Keep in mind! Snow's reflective quality can nearly double the intensity of the Sun's UV radiation.
